Familiarity is underrated in video games. Sometimes, I don't want anything new or crazy. Sometimes, I just want to play Bayonetta again since the original game was already awesome.
Thankfully, it looks like that's what Bayonetta 2 is shaping up to be...plus some added surfing levels, which are always are a good thing, in my book:
GameXplain got an extended look at the upcoming Wii U exclusive and posted a few videos with new footage and their impressions on the game. The main takeaway? It's more Bayonetta. And that's a good thing, because Bayonetta is one of those rare games that hasn't been done to death despite the original's popularity and critical acclaim.
Fans of the original 2009 game will recognize a lot in the above videos. There's the same fast-paced combo-based combat that made Bayonetta satisfying in that visceral God of War-type way. And despite her new, shorter 'do, the eponymous star is still rocking the same salacious leather outfit and hair-based attacks that gamers know and love.
So yeah: I'm pretty excited for Bayonetta 2. Let's just hope that nothing goes wrong with the Wii U GamePad.
